Q: Is 1,595,329 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 1,595,329 is a composite number.

Why is 1,595,329 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 1,595,329 can be evenly divided by 1 37 43,117 and 1,595,329, with no remainder.

Since 1,595,329 cannot be divided by just 1 and 1,595,329, it is a composite number.
